Retinal calcium waves coordinate uniform tissue patterning of the Drosophila eye | Science

In a groundbreaking study published on the role of non-neuronal support cells in the developing Drosophila eye, researchers have uncovered that spontaneous calcium waves play a crucial role in retinal morphogenesis. The study highlights the importance of precise tissue patterning and cellular interactions in optimal neural processing. While much focus has traditionally been placed on neuronal cells in understanding eye development, this research shifts attention to the supporting glial cells, which are integral to the formation and function of the retina. These non-neuronal cells are not merely passive participants; instead, they actively contribute to the orchestration of developmental processes through calcium signaling.

The researchers observed that these spontaneous calcium waves among the support cells are essential for coordinating the morphogenetic movements necessary for proper retinal structure. For instance, as the eye develops, these calcium signals help regulate cell shape changes and movements that are critical for the formation of the layered architecture of the retina. This discovery sheds light on the complex interplay between different cell types during development and emphasizes the need for a holistic understanding of tissue organization. By revealing the dynamic role of glial cells, this study opens new avenues for exploring how disruptions in these processes could lead to developmental disorders and vision-related diseases. Overall, the findings underscore the significance of non-neuronal cells in neural development, challenging existing paradigms and suggesting that future research should consider the broader cellular context in which neural tissues develop.

Optimal neural processing relies on precise tissue patterning across diverse cell types. Here, we show that spontaneous calcium waves arise among non-neuronal support cells in the developing Drosophila eye to drive retinal morphogenesis. These waves are …
